Recipe: Purple Powerhouse Smoothie
Ingredients
- 1 cup of frozen blueberries
- 1/2 a large beet or 1 small/medium beet**
- 1 ripe banana [fresh or frozen]
- 1/4-1/2 cup of plain coconut milk
- a handful or so of kale leaves
- a splash of orange juice for sweetness
**use leftovers for this, if you like
Add-ins & Substitutes
- green apple, or orange sections for added fruit
- orange juice instead of coconut milk
- spinach instead of kale
- flax or chia seeds for an extra kick of fiber
- ice, if you’re using all fresh ingredients
Preparation:
- Cook up some beets for a salad or side dish and then set a few slices aside for this smoothie!
- Toss everything in the blender.
- Adjust the liquids and even add ice if needed (just depends on your ratio of frozen ingredients to fresh).
- Start with the recipe above and then just tweak as needed!
- Typically I don’t sweeten my smoothies, feel free to sweeten with extra fruit, juice, or agave syrup if desired. Anything goes; empty that crisper and enjoy!
